A220-500 May Serve As Stop Gap Until Arrival of Hydrogen Model

The prevailing market structure has been rattled by the Covid Event and while the manufacturers may be in the throes of stemming short term losses, there is immense pressure to be proactive in seeking solutions to the changes. Airbus, following on from the French Governments initiative to introduce a more environmentally friendly replacement for the A320 family, has announced new designs that could take advantage of improvements in hydrogen technology. The Soviet Union previously flew a hydrogen powered aircraft - the Tu-155 - in 1988 but the program was abandoned due to the political changes. The French Government has poured billions into supporting aviation during the Covid Event and has insisted that the environment should be a major consideration within the next 15 years. The Airbus designs for a possible A320 family replacement therefore encompass hydrogen as the fuel though there are many challenges. For example, to carry 180 passengers, the aircraft may need to be the size of the A321 because of the storage requirements for hydrogen although there have been notable moves of late to compress the fuel source. There is an expectation that a new aircraft will be available within 15 years (the financial crisis occurred nearly 15 years ago) and this already has been taken into account in the more proactive residual value forecasts.
